Things to do in West Orange?
West Orange, New Jersey is located in Essex County and offers residents plenty of things to do throughout the year. From its excellent schools and plentiful recreation opportunities to its vibrant downtown area with restaurants and shops, West Orange is a delightful place to live. Popular attractions include Turtle Back Zoo & Aquarium as well as Eagle Rock Reservoir with year-round activities like hiking, fishing, biking and swimming.
